Default RE: mode1 or mode 2 radio

The advantage of Mode 1 is that it makes manoevres like rolling harriers, rolling circles or any rolling manoevre easier to learn because the primary controls are linked to one stick; rudder and elevator.

MOde 2 pilots who can pull of these manoevre are much more skillful pilots and probably missed their calling as lead guitarist for a major band somewhere. Why more skillful? Because the primary controls for the rolling manoevres are decoupled and it requires far superior left hand right  hand co-ordination.

For right handed people decoupled mode 2 is preferable. For left handed people, decoupled Mode 3 is preferable.

If you prefer the controls for rolling coupled then Mode 4 is actually easier for right handed people and mode 1 easier for left handed people.
So for the majority of people Mode 1 is essentially 2 wrongs.
